03.04.2010 EDYL Broadclyst 1 6 Twyford Monaco Nicholas Merriam (3), Anthony Ansell (1), Bradley Kelly (1), Matthew Watts (1)

 

Matt Watts scored a contender for Monaco's goal of the season in a very impressive 6-1 away win at Broadclyst.

Monaco coped well with the wet conditions to play some really good football and create plenty of chances with Aaron Farebrother covering every inch of the pitch and wide players Dan Verrier and Tom Roberts using the ball well. The home keeper intercepted many of the early throughballs as they skidded off the pitch but he was finally caught out when Nick Merriam latched on to a pass and scored. From then onwards Monaco pressed and pressed and went two up when Watts spotted the keeper slightly off his line and hooked a great volley into the top coner from way outside the area. Bradley Kelly turned the ball in for number three after a goalkeeping error and then unselfishly squared the ball for Anthony Ansell to make it four before the break.  The second half saw Monaco playing against the slope but continue to press high up the field with full backs Toby Hogan and Connor Tucker able to join in with the attacks. Alex Wright and Jack Zilch didnt put a foot wrong all game and Tom Haines in goal had little to do all game and had little chance with Broadclyst's long range effort. 

Merriam capped an impressive performance notching his second and then completing his hat trick from outside the area.
